To obtain the subject compound without impairing its optical activity in short steps using commercially easily available materials by hydrolyzing optically active hexahydro-3H-oxazolo[3,4-a]pyridin-3-one.
This production process comprises the following steps. Optically active N-benzyloxy-carbonylpipecolic acid is reacted with an aluminum hydride compound, e.g. lithium aluminum hydride or a borane compound, e.g. borane- dimethyl sulfide complex in the presence of an acid to form optically active hexahydro-3H-oxazolo[3,4-a]pyridin-3-one. The resultant compound is then mixed with a base, e.g. potassium hydroxide and water, and hydrolyzed at 0-180°C to give the objective optically active 2-piperidinemethanol. The optically active N-benzyloxycarbonylpipecolic acid is a commercially easily available compound.
